Output 51eb455abbfecc17424ec4df94d5a2db4e103dc3429fc390de3cac6e241e9131:118

value
540505
script pubkey
OP_0 OP_PUSHBYTES_20 93fa12be38ab52d816dfd01e05ae1d5c81af21e2
address
bc1qj0ap903c4dfds9kl6q0qttsatjq67g0z7svlfv
transaction
51eb455abbfecc17424ec4df94d5a2db4e103dc3429fc390de3cac6e241e9131
confirmations
106266
spent
true